Shepherd Shuts Down Tigers

Sawyer Shepherd held the Tigers to just four hits, as Carthage picked up a COC win at Republic 4-1 Tuesday. Shepherd struck out seven and walked four, allowing just one earned run.

Gavin Huke was 2-for-3 with a run scored for Carthage, and Jared Heman drove in two runs.

For Republic, Alex Reynolds was 2-for-3 with a double, and drove in the only run of the game in the 6th inning, when he singled home Regan Butterworth.

Austin Beckner took the loss on the mound for Republic. He allowed four runs — three of them earned — in five innings. Beckner struck out nine and walked three.

Creed Smiley and Butterworth each had one hit for Republic.
